Less than 30 miles from Elk Grove is the Lodi Wine Appellation. For many years, the Lodi area supplied wine grapes to wineries across the state. Today, the Lodi Appellation is home to over 80 wineries. Not all of the wineries have tasting rooms open to the public, but many do, and new tasting rooms are opening all the time.

Lodi wineries have won many awards for their fabulous wines. Lodi is predominately a red wine producer, known for it's Zinfandel, Old Vine Zinfandel, Cabernet Sauvignon, Merlot, and Chardonnay. You will also find Petite Sirah, Syrah, Viognier, and many other varietals in Lodi.

The wineries and tasting rooms are varied and great fun to visit. You will find whatever venue you are looking for, from hip tasting bars in town to laid back country picnic perfect locations. More often than not, you will be greeted by the owner, vintner, farmer, and sometimes the winery is located on their homestead. These wonderful people love sharing their passion, wine, and occasionally a story or two.
